Transaction 1656e10f1a5c4c5bbdb7c63ec96b3c8fd71aa6040d578180220bd20700945398
1 Input
1 Output
-
1656e10f1a5c4c5bbdb7c63ec96b3c8fd71aa6040d578180220bd20700945398:0
- value
- 2485255
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ce2f3220369db7ab5494471780fc855da91b8eab OP_EQUAL
- address
- 3LVDfHMW8UrkssfA9eKMpeg8X2TiBSMePe